Practical Steps to Improve Your Rewriting Skills
Mastering rewriting is a gradual process that involves practice, reflection, and application. Here are some practical steps inspired by Joseph Harris’s methodologies:
Step 1: Deeply Understand the Source Material
Before rewriting, ensure you fully comprehend the content. Read the original text multiple times and annotate key ideas.
Step 2: Identify the Main Ideas
Pinpoint the core arguments or information you want to convey. This helps in retaining the message during rewriting.
Step 3: Create an Outline
Draft a brief outline to organize the main points logically. This provides a roadmap for your rewritten content.
Step 4: Paraphrase in Your Own Words
Using the outline, rephrase sentences and ideas, focusing on clarity and originality. Avoid copying phrases verbatim unless citing directly.
Step 5: Review and Revise
Compare your rewrite with the original to ensure accuracy and that the meaning is preserved. Edit for style, coherence, and grammar.
Step 6: Use Feedback and Practice
Share your work for feedback and continue practicing with different texts to build confidence.
Common Challenges in Rewriting and How to Overcome Them
Rewriting can be challenging, especially for beginners. Here are common issues and solutions:
- Difficulty in paraphrasing: Break down complex sentences and practice synonym substitution.
- Risk of unintentional plagiarism: Always cite original sources and focus on understanding rather than copying.
- Lack of confidence in voice: Write multiple versions and seek feedback to develop your style.
- Time-consuming process: Practice regularly to improve speed and efficiency.
